Barrô and Sangalhos Gravel Route


A gravel cycling route starting from Oia

A challenging gravel route featuring the scenic towns of Barrô and Sangalhos

Map

Looking for a challenge? This gravel route will put your skills to the test while offering breathtaking views of Barrô and Sangalhos. With a substantial ascent, it's perfect for experienced cyclists seeking an adrenaline-filled adventure. The highlights of this route include Barrô, a picturesque town known for its charming stone houses, and Sangalhos, a wine-lover's paradise dotted with vineyards. Prepare yourself for a thrilling ride that combines steep climbs, fast descents, and stunning landscapes.

gravel
63 km
1257 m
Savage

Highlights on the route

Start: Oiã City center
Oiã: Cycling Paradise with Vineyards in Oiã
Oiã, located in the Centro region of Portugal, is a hidden gem for road and gravel cyclists. The locality is surrounded by beautiful scenic landscapes and provides a mix of terrains to explore. Cyclists can enjoy both challenging climbs and smooth roads while taking in the natural beauty of the region. Oiã is also famous for its vineyards and wine production, making it a great spot for wine enthusiasts who love to cycle. With its serene cycling routes and charming ambiance, Oiã ranks as a 4 on the cyclist perspective scale.
BarrôVillage
Barrô is a hidden gem with beautiful stone houses and traditional architecture. Breathe in the authentic atmosphere as you explore this charming town.
Santo458 mPeak
Santo is a must-see spot along the route, featuring a picturesque landscape and stunning views. Take a break and soak in the natural beauty.
Sangalhos87 mTown
Sangalhos is a wine enthusiast's dream. These vineyards produce some of Portugal's finest wines, offering a unique tasting experience that you won't want to miss.
